Output e8caaf64cc92752c59d01f3bf47fbbc78e5eac6ece932e5e5fe83fd8eb5d9224:2

value
661260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d87a7f46767cafc56a60c9ce3712c842f29bd6 OP_EQUAL
address
39LMLezavL6c4M7AVnmaYDxKD8SLNm1jGf
transaction
e8caaf64cc92752c59d01f3bf47fbbc78e5eac6ece932e5e5fe83fd8eb5d9224
confirmations
334903
spent
true